Ichikishimahime-no-mikoto is one of the three Munakata goddesses born from Susanoo's sword in the Kojiki and Nihon Shoki, deities associated with the sea, safe voyages, and guardianship of the Munakata region. Through syncretism with the Buddhist deity Benzaiten, she came to be venerated at numerous shrines, particularly those on or near water, and is popularly linked to the arts, music, and feminine beauty. Devotion to her is documented across many shrines in Japan, including sites such as Itsukushima and Enoshima.
